Transaction 39fe30c9171eb59d550a904785876f64351139b57dedc712ba939e215428e7cf

2 Input
1 Outputs
  • 39fe30c9171eb59d550a904785876f64351139b57dedc712ba939e215428e7cf:0
  • value  3010177
    address  1Bhk7ygZ69YKeqA46nndnDzomgyA11TVad